Strafford, NH zones 32,793 acres across 2 districts. The largest single district is Agricultural Residential at 95.6%.

Agricultural Residential (AR)

This zone is intended for a buying, selling and exposing for sale of home produce and products, single family, two family, and three family residences including accessory buildings and buildings for agricultural purposes

Demographics & Economy

Strafford, NH has 4,230 residents in 1,874 households. Density runs 86 people per square mile. Median household income here is $122,083 and median gross rent $1,706 a month.
